Unisci le partizioni con Macintosh HD

3

Questa è la mia lista diskutil.

Desidero unire Misc (disk0s4) con Macintosh HD (disk0s2) lasciando solo Macintosh HD (disk0s2). Normalmente userei questo comando per unire i due dischi:

diskutil mergePartitions HFS+ Macintosh HD disk0s2 disk0s4

Ma non sono sicuro che questo comando formatterà il mio Macintosh HD che non desidero. Misc (disk0s4) è già formattato e quindi vuoto. Ma Macintosh HD (disk0s2) non può essere cancellato.

Posso usare il comando in modo sicuro per unire i due dischi?

Informazioni di sistema: OS X El Capitan, versione 10.11.3

    
posta Emil_S 20.04.2016 - 16:14
fonte

2 risposte

5
diskutil  erasevolume  "Free Space"  ""  /dev/disk0s4
diskutil  resizevolume  /dev/disk0s2  R

Il primo comando rimuoverà la partizione /dev/disk0s4 .

Il secondo comando sposta /dev/disk0s3 in fondo a disk0 mentre ridimensiona /dev/disk0s2 alla dimensione massima.

    
risposta data 20.04.2016 - 17:43
fonte
1

Il comando diskutil mergePartitions HFS+ Name disk0sx disk0sy unirà tutte le fette di disco da disk0sx a disk0sy mentre solo i dati sulla prima partizione del disco nel comando (cioè disk0sx) non verranno cancellati. Nel tuo caso disk0s2, disk0s3 e disk0s4 saranno uniti in disk0s2. Di conseguenza, perderai la tua partizione Recover HD.

Se il nome del volume contiene spazi, utilizza le virgolette: diskutil mergePartitions HFS+ "Macintosh HD" disk0s2 disk0s4 .

Non ho mai avuto problemi nel fondere fette come questa ma è sempre utile avere un backup funzionante (Time Machine).

Per ricreare il tuo Recovery HD dopo averlo unito a disk0s2, puoi reinstallare il tuo sistema attuale o utilizzare uno strumento come RecoveryPartitionCreator 3.8 .

    
risposta data 20.04.2016 - 16:29
fonte

Leggi altre domande sui tag